Features

  • Versatile ultra Telephoto zoom for Sony E-mount full-frame-format mirrorless cameras with a 225-750mm equivalent focal length when used on an APS-C format camera body.
  • VC image stabilization facilitates shooting handheld at the 500mm ultra-telephoto position, with three modes: standard, panning, and framing priority.
  • XLD (eXtra Low Dispersion), LD (Low Dispersion), and GM (Glass-Molded Aspherical) elements greatly reduce color fringing, chromatic aberrations, and image distortion throughout the zoom range for improved clarity and color accuracy.
  • Rotating Arca-type tripod mount with incorporated strap attachment loops.
  • Switches redesigned for improved operability, plus Flex Zoom Lock mechanism to hold zoom position.

Description

The 150-500mm F5-6.7 is TAMRON's first ultra-telephoto zoom lens for full- frame mirrorless cameras that reaches the 500mm focal length and when used on APS-C mirrorless format cameras, the zoom range is an approximate 225-750mm full-frame equivalent. Even when extended to the 500mm telephoto end, the lens is still compact enough for comfortable handheld shooting. This zoom lets users enjoy casual shooting with steady performance and high image quality in the ultra-telephoto realm where conventional wisdom once dictated a tripod. To support handheld shooting in the ultra-telephoto range, the 150-500mm is equipped with VXD (Voice-coil eXtreme-torque Drive), a linear motor focus mechanism that delivers excellent quietness and agile performance, and TAMRON's proprietary VC (Vibration Compensation) mechanism for high-level image stabilization. At the 150mm end, the lens offers an MOD of 23.6” for powerful and dramatic close-ups.

  • Amazing budget lens without the budget quality!
As the title says, this lens is high quality at a fantastic price for what it offers. I've used this to take photos of the moon, the sun, and various pets/wildlife. Tracks VERY well for a 3rd party lens when connected to my Sony a7R V. Pros: Very sharp, generous focal range, compact due to external zooming, stabilization is extremely helpful zoomed all the way in, 82mm filter size, PRICE! Cons: f/6.7 at 500mm can get tricky when lighting conditions dim, quite heavy and the balance on a Sony camera with no battery grip is super front loaded, no teleconverter support or use, external zooms can build up dust and dirt inside the lens over time. If you're looking for a lens for wildlife or just a great telephoto zoom lens, this is easily a fantastic choice. I had a hard decision between this and the Sony 200-600mm lens, and I'm glad I went with the Tamron for the compact size/length over the fully extended internal zoom build of the Sony. ... show more

  • Great lens for the price, hard to beat other features like Tamron's 6 year warranty
So far so good, I bought this during the recent Prime day sale, but want to run it through a few paces with my dog (she's the one with the red harness) at the local dog park before making a full review. Only thing I couldn't quite try, was more action shots, but there wasn't anyone else there this morning throwing toys to their dogs. While I typically buy used, in this case between the sale and Tamron's good warranty period vs Sony or Sigma, it swung me towards this, as sample variation is a thing, and worse case, send it in to Tamron for adjustment. Fortunately, this seems like a sharp copy and I don't see the need to send it in for tweaking. First two attachments are at 500 mm, 3rd is at 150 mm, shutter priority on a a7III. Only cons, and it's somewhat unavoidable, is that longer telephotos are a bit heavy, at about 4 pounds for this lens, and between the camera, lens, and battery grip not quite 6.5 pounds. Ideally, use a tripod, but that's not always practical. ... show more
